Abstract
We have measured photoluminescence (PL) excitation spectra of TiO2 powders with various rutile phase contents, and have found a correlation between the energy level of the PL excitation band (EPLE) and the rutile phase content. The EPLE of the mixture and its band-gap energy were redshifted compared to those expected from its rutile phase content. We can explain this correlation by considering the charge transfer between the anatase and rutile TiO2 nanoparticles of the mixture. These results suggest that the extent of charge transfer can be estimated by PL spectroscopy.
